Analyzing the Cupboard's Condition



When beginning the remediation process, beginning by assessing the problem of the antique cupboard. Carefully analyze the overall structure for any kind of indications of damage such as cracks, chips, or loosened joints. Check the wood for any rot, bending, or insect invasion that might have happened over time. It's vital to determine the degree of the restoration needed prior to proceeding further.

Next off, check the cabinet's equipment such as joints, knobs, and locks. Make note of any kind of missing out on pieces or components that need repair or replacement. Make certain that all hardware is working properly and safely connected to the cabinet.

In addition, examine the closet's coating. Look for any type of scratches, spots, or staining that might influence the aesthetic allure. Collecting the Needed Tools and Products



After evaluating the problem of the antique cabinet, the following step is to collect the needed tools and products for the restoration procedure. Prior to you begin, ensure you have the adhering to things handy:

- timber cleaner
- sandpaper in numerous grits
- wood filler
- paint or wood discolor
- brushes
- gloves
- safety goggles
- a dirt mask
- a ground cloth
- a putty knife
- a hammer
- a screwdriver
- a vacuum cleaner

These tools and products are essential for a successful restoration.

Wood cleaner is essential for removing years of dust and gunk build-up, preparing the surface for sanding. Sandpaper of different grits assists in smoothing out flaws and preparing the wood for a brand-new coating. Timber filler comes in handy for fixing any splits, openings, or dents existing in the cupboard.

Paint or wood discolor, together with brushes, permit you to tailor the closet to your preference. Remember to put on handwear covers, safety goggles, and a dirt mask for defense. Set a drop cloth to secure your workspace, and utilize a vacuum cleaner to tidy up any kind of debris.

With these devices and materials collected, you're ready to begin the reconstruction process.

Executing the Remediation Refine



To successfully carry out the restoration process on your antique cabinet, begin by extensively cleansing the surface area with the timber cleaner. This step is critical as it helps remove years of dirt, gunk, and old gloss that may have gathered externally.

Once the cabinet is tidy and dry, analyze the problem of the timber. Search for any kind of splits, scrapes, or other problems that need to be resolved. Usage wood filler to repair any blemishes, making sure to match the filler shade to the wood tone for a seamless finish.



After the repairs have actually dried out, delicately sand the entire surface area to develop a smooth and also base for the new finish. Beware not to sand also boldy, as you don't intend to harm the timber underneath.

Once the sanding is total, apply a wood discolor or end up of your selection, adhering to the maker's instructions. Enable the coating to completely dry totally before using a protective leading coat to guarantee the longevity of your restored antique cupboard.
